Software Engineer (Machine Learning Team - Boston)

Lendbuzz develops innovative technologies providing underserved borrowers with better access to credit through personalized and fair financial opportunities.
$110,000 - $140,000
Machine Learning
Mid-Level Software Engineer
Hybrid
3+ years of experience
Finance

Description For Software Engineer (Machine Learning Team - Boston)

Lendbuzz is revolutionizing financial access by developing innovative technologies that provide underserved and overlooked borrowers with better credit opportunities. We're seeking a Software Engineer to join our Machine Learning team in Boston who excels in building and maintaining robust systems that deliver real value to users.

The role combines software engineering expertise with machine learning integration, requiring someone skilled at turning functional logic into scalable code and working across teams. You'll be instrumental in building and maintaining functional pipelines, collaborating with infrastructure teams, and ensuring seamless ML model deployment.

As a Software Engineer at Lendbuzz, you'll work in a culture that values diversity, independent thinking, and continuous learning. You'll be responsible for designing and implementing end-to-end pipelines, creating internal tools, and integrating with external APIs. Your work will directly impact thousands of customers by improving their access to financial opportunities.

The ideal candidate brings 3+ years of industry experience, strong Python and PostgreSQL skills, and expertise in API development. You'll be part of a company that believes in the power of diversity, values compassion, strives for simplicity, and maintains unwavering honesty and transparency in all interactions.

This hybrid role offers competitive compensation ($110,000-$140,000) and the opportunity to work with a mission-driven team that's reshaping financial access. If you're passionate about using technology to create positive social impact while working with cutting-edge machine learning systems, this role at Lendbuzz could be your next career move.

Last updated 13 days ago

Responsibilities For Software Engineer (Machine Learning Team - Boston)

  • Build and maintain functional pipelines using Software Development principles
  • Design and collaborate with Infrastructure teams to implement architecture and deploy end-to-end pipelines
  • Integrate Machine Learning models with other teams for seamless deployment
  • Collaborate with engineering team to build robust architecture and system designs
  • Drive creation of internal tools and integration with external APIs
  • Expand, test, and release products impacting thousands of customers

Requirements For Software Engineer (Machine Learning Team - Boston)

Python
PostgreSQL
Linux
  • Masters (M.S.) with 3+ years of full time experience in industry
  • Strong grasp of software engineering principles and OOP concepts
  • Intimate familiarity with Python, PostgreSQL, FLASK, REST and Linux
  • Experience with SQL and Python is a must
  • Able to convert functional logic into code
  • Experience designing and implementing APIs and micro services
  • Fluency on the Linux command-line, including utilities and use of git

Interested in this job?

Jobs Related To Lendbuzz Software Engineer (Machine Learning Team - Boston)

Software Engineer 2- AI Full Stack Development

Mid-level Software Engineer position at Microsoft focusing on AI and full-stack development, requiring 4+ years of experience and expertise in AI/ML technologies.

Research Product Manager, Google Cloud, Domain Applied ML

Lead AI/ML research product management at Google Cloud, driving innovation in Generative AI and machine learning infrastructure.

Research Scientist, Market Algorithms

Research Scientist position at Google focusing on market algorithms, combining ML, economics, and computer science research with practical applications.

Research Scientist

Research Scientist position at Google Research focusing on machine learning and AI systems development, requiring PhD and programming expertise.

Software Developer III, Machine Learning, Google Cloud AI

Software Developer III position at Google Cloud AI, focusing on machine learning and AI development with opportunities to work on large-scale systems impacting billions of users.